Hatsune Miku's live concerts are a unique phenomenon, combining cutting-edge technology with musical performances to create an unforgettable experience for fans. These concerts feature Miku as a 3D hologram, performing alongside live musicians and dancers in a dynamic, immersive setting.

The concerts are known for their impressive visual effects, synchronized lighting, and high-quality sound, providing an experience that rivals traditional live performances. Fans are treated to a diverse setlist that includes both popular hits and fan-made songs, showcasing the collaborative nature of Miku's music.
